While most Indian wedding invitation cards specifically ask guests not to bring gifts or bouquets; many do not feel comfortable going empty-handed to a wedding. All the same, some wedding guests also find gifting the bride and groom a bit tricky;  finding the “perfect present” can indeed be difficult sometimes. weddingsonline presents some gift buying tips that can help you choose a gift that is not only practical but also  appreciated by the recipients. Here they are:

  • If you have the choice, choose not to gift until the reception is over. Till then; the newlyweds would surely have opened all their presents and you can determine things they do not have but still need. If you are a close friend or relative; you can also ask them what they would like.
  • Gifting cash is considered a convenient option; newlyweds can choose to buy what they need and like.
  • Do not gift extremely personal items, unless you are a very close friend.
  • Think about things the new couple will require in their new beginnings.
  • If the bride/groom is your colleague or you have a large circle of common friends, you can all contribute cash to buy innovative electronic items like food processors, DVDs, iPods etc.
  • Immediate family members can also consider gifting household items like crockery, refrigerators, TV sets, washing machines etc.

  • Other gifts that are much appreciated nowadays include digital photo frames, spa stones, massagers, etc. These can also add beauty to the home décor. Other pieces and accessories that make great wedding gifts include bed-bath collection, paintings, wall-clocks, candles, potpourri, lounge recliners, curtains etc.
  • Naturally, close friends can also ask the newlyweds if they are adhering to a particular theme for designing their home décor. That way; you can buy table runners, napkins, table cloths, place mats, curtain holders etc conforming to that theme.
  • Large travel bags/ international luggage-set are a practical choice; after all, most couples today tend to travel abroad for their honeymoon.
  • Beautifully crafted mirrors, jewelry boxes, artificial or semi-precious jewelry and embroidered shawls or stoles are also great gifting options. These are also available in a wide range of prices.

Buying a gift for the newlyweds can be a bit tricky, but we hope these ideas can help you choose one that is thoughtful and practical and also helps them in their new beginnings.
